• Results for
    • tessaratoma papillosa
  • (3)
Lychee stink bug - Vietnam Greenery,foliage,vegetation,leaf,leafy,Leafy background,leaves,Macro,macrophotography,Close up,Lychee stink bug,Animalia,Arthropoda,Insecta,Hemiptera,Tessaratomidae,Tessaratoma papillosa
00027819
Lychee stink bug - Vietnam
Lychee stink bug - Vietnam Close up,Macro,macrophotography,Greenery,foliage,vegetation,leaf,leafy,Leafy background,leaves,Lychee stink bug,Animalia,Arthropoda,Insecta,Hemiptera,Tessaratomidae,Tessaratoma papillosa
00027818
Lychee stink bug - Vietnam
Lychee stink bug - Vietnam patterns,patterned,Pattern,Greenery,foliage,vegetation,coloration,Colouration,colours,color,colors,Colour,rouge,Red,scarlet,crimson,leaf,leafy,Leafy background,leaves,Close up,Macro,macrophotography,s
00027817
Lychee stink bug - Vietnam
Tags found